Selecting the right web hosting service is crucial for the success of your website and, by extension, your business. A suitable web host not only enhances your site's performance but also supports its growth by ensuring high availability, fast load times, and robust security. This article delves into the essential factors to consider when choosing a web hosting provider, supported by recent statistics and expert recommendations.

Understanding Your Website's Needs

Before exploring potential web hosting services,Key Considerations for Selecting the Ideal Web Hosting Service Articles it's vital to define the specific requirements of your website:

  • Type of Website: Whether it’s a blog, e-commerce platform, or a portfolio site, the nature of your site determines the hosting services you might need.
  • Traffic Expectations: Anticipated traffic plays a crucial role in choosing the right hosting plan. High-traffic sites might need more robust hosting solutions like dedicated servers.
  • Technology Requirements: Certain applications, like WordPress, might benefit from specialized hosting solutions such as managed WordPress hosting.

According to a survey by W3Techs, WordPress powers 43.2% of all websites on the internet, which underscores the popularity of specialized WordPress hosting services.

Performance Metrics: Uptime and Load Time

Uptime

Uptime is a critical metric that represents the time a website is available and operational online. It is typically expressed as a percentage of total available time. Aim for a web host that offers an uptime guarantee of 99.95% or higher, as even 0.05% downtime can translate to over four hours of unavailability each month.

Load Time

Page load time is another crucial factor, directly impacting user experience and SEO rankings. According to Google, 53% of mobile users leave a page that takes longer than three seconds to load. Therefore, selecting a hosting provider that offers fast load times is essential for maintaining visitor engagement and satisfaction.

Storage and Scalability

Evaluate the storage offerings of potential web hosts to ensure they meet your current and future needs. While some sites might require significant storage for multimedia content, others might need less space. Scalability is crucial for growing businesses, as you should be able to upgrade your storage needs seamlessly as your site grows.

Security and Data Protection

Given the rising cyber threats, choosing a web host with robust security measures is non-negotiable. Essential security features include:

  • SSL Certificates: Ensures secure data transmission.
  • Regular Backups: Protects data integrity by allowing data restoration in case of data loss.
  • DDoS Protection: Guards against denial-of-service attacks which can make your website inaccessible.

Customer Support

Reliable customer support can drastically reduce the downtime and potential revenue loss during technical difficulties. Ensure that your hosting provider offers 24/7 support via multiple channels such as phone, email, and live chat. The responsiveness and expertise of the support team are also vital factors to consider.

Pricing Structure

While initial costs may be lower, renewal rates can often be significantly higher. Always review the full pricing model, including setup fees, renewal rates, and charges for additional services. Some hosts offer introductory prices that increase upon renewal, which can affect your long-term budgeting.

Additional Features

Many web hosts offer additional features that can enhance your website’s performance and user experience. These might include:

  • Email Hosting: Allows you to have a professional email address associated with your domain.
  • Content Delivery Network (CDN): Enhances your site’s load times and global accessibility.
  • One-click Installers: Simplifies the installation of applications like WordPress and Joomla.

When choosing a web hosting provider, it's essential to consider these factors comprehensively. By prioritizing your website’s specific needs and potential growth, you can select a web hosting service that not only meets your current requirements but also supports your future goals.
